Synthesis of an Efficient Processing Modifier Silica-g-poly(lactic acid)/poly(propylene carbonate) and Its Behavior for Poly(lactic acid)/Poly(propylene carbonate) Blends

2017 
An efficient processing modifier silica-g-poly(lactic acid)/poly(propylene carbonate) (SiO2-g-PLA/PPC) was synthesized by grafting reaction and poly(lactic acid)/poly(propylene carbonate) (PLA/PPC) nanocomposites were prepared using a Haake torque rheometer. Fourier transforms infrared (FTIR) spectrometry, 1H nuclear magnetic resonance (1H NMR), thermogravimetric analysis (TGA), and rheological results showed together that the PLA and PPC molecular chains were successfully grafted on the surface of nanosilica (nano-SiO2). The scanning electron microscopy (SEM) photographs showed that SiO2-g-PLA/PPC could effectively improve the interface adhesion of PLA/PPC blends, so that the compatibility of the two improved. Moreover, SiO2-g-PLA/PPC could effectively toughen PLA/PPC blends, accelerate crystallization and increase the relaxation time of PLA/PPC blends which leads to an improvement of processing performance effectively.
